THE BUSINESS OF APPAREL AESTHETICS: TURNING DESIGN IDEAS INTO SCALABLE PRODUCTS

In this episode of the Good to Great Podcast, hosts Tamara Héjja and Timea Héjja talk with global fashion strategist Bharat Pratap Singh about how a single design idea becomes a product worn around the world. Having worked with brands including ZARA, H&M, American Eagle Outfitters Inc., PULL&BEAR, C&A, River Island, PVH Corp., Calvin Klein, Ralph Lauren, and UNIQLO, Bharat explains what makes certain ideas scale globally while others don’t. He shares how trends like Barbiecore and Craftcore develop, how culture shapes what sells in different markets, and how technology is changing design, sampling, and production. They also discuss sustainability, the future of global fashion, and the thinking behind fast, high-impact product decisions. This conversation gives a rare, inside look at how global fashion really works and what brands need today to succeed.

FUTURE OF FASHION: AI - GENERATED CONTENT & THE FUTURE OF BRAND STORYTELLING

In this episode of the Good to Great Podcast, hosts Timea Héjja and Tamara Héjja talk with George Hartel, Chief Commercial and Development Officer at GQ Group Thailand, about how artificial intelligence is transforming fashion brand storytelling. From design and marketing to operations, George shares how GQ uses AI to boost creativity, drive personalization, and enhance consumer engagement—while staying authentic and tackling ethical challenges.
